Defenseman has missed 24 games due to lower-body injury, was making progress to a return; status now in limbo

Blues coach Jim Montgomery on Nick Leddy (12/9/24)/BlueNote Productions

St. Louis Blues defenseman Nick Leddy will remain out of the lineup.

After making progress and skating in full prior to departing on their four-game trip that concludes Tuesday against the Vancouver Canucks, Blues coach Jim Montgomery disclosed to reporters Monday after practice that the 33-year-old was sent back to S. Louis for further testing.

Leddy, who hasn't played since Oct. 15 against the Minnesota Wild, was quite possibly on target to return during a trip that has seen the Blues (13-13-2) go 2-1-0 on the trip; he was skating in full prior to leaving on Dec. 2 and had been on the ice throughout the trip but wasn't skating Monday.

Leddy, who has played in just four games this season, accompanied the team on a four-game trip earlier this season but was sent home for further evaluation.

It's obviously a setback, and there is no timeline for a return to the ice until test results show the team any information.
